Whitehaven QB Tyler Brown Enters Concussion Protocol
Whitehaven Tigers quarterback Tyler Brown has entered concussion protocol, leaving his status for the upcoming game uncertain. According to unnamed sources, Brown is questionable for the next contest. The injury is expected to impact Brown's ability to participate in team activities, including summer camp drills and practice. The recovery timeline for Brown is currently unknown. Brown's absence would likely create a void at quarterback, potentially elevating backup QB, Ethan Lee, to the starting role. Lee has shown promise in preseason drills, but the Tigers' coaching staff will need to assess his readiness to take on the starting duties. The team will provide an update on Brown's status in the coming days.
